A story of peace during Christmas 1914

Sainsbury’s has recreated one of the most famous moments of the first world war in its new Christmas advert, retelling the story of Christmas Day in 1914, when opposing British and German soldiers emerged from their trenches to exchange gifts and play football.

Mark Given, head of brand communications at Sainsbury’s, said: “This year, we wanted to reflect that theme of sharing in our Christmas campaign through the lens of one of the most extraordinary moments of sharing in modern history when, on Christmas Day 1914, British and German soldiers laid down their arms, and came together on neutral territory to share stories, mementoes and even a game of football.”
